Re-Use Your Party Dress and Donate for Prom Night

This post comes to you from the Broadway Green Alliance

Have a fancy dress you no longer wear or fit into? Want to help send a girl to her prom in style?

Local 1 member Annie Miller is collecting used party dresses to be donated to the Orange Ulster County BOCES Special Education Program. She is teaming up with Broadway’s Green Captains to get the word out that the Broadway community can help make these girl’s dreams come true.

The dresses collected will be altered for the girls to wear to their senior prom for those that cannot afford to buy a dress.  The IRS allows deductions up to $500 for clothing donations without a receipt. BOCES can give receipts for dresses donated that cost more than $500.

The Broadway Green Alliance was founded in 2008 in collaboration with the Natural Resources Defense Council. The Broadway Green Alliance (BGA) is an ad hoc committee of The Broadway League and a fiscal program of Broadway Cares/Equity Fights Aids. Along with Julie’s Bicycle in the UK, the BGA is a founding member of the International Green Theatre Alliance. The BGA has reached tens of thousands of fans through Facebook, Twitter, YouTube and other media.

At the BGA, we recognize that it is impossible to be 100% “green” while continuing activity and – as there is no litmus test for green activity – we ask instead that our members commit to being greener and doing better each day. As climate change does not result from one large negative action, but rather from the cumulative effect of billions of small actions, progress comes from millions of us doing a bit better each day. To become a member of the Broadway Green Alliance we ask only that you commit to becoming greener, that you name a point person to be our liaison, and that you will tell us about your green-er journey.

The BGA is co-chaired by Susan Sampliner, Company Manager of the Broadway company of WICKED, and Charlie Deull, Executive Vice President at Clark Transfer<. Rebekah Sale is the BGA’s full-time Coordinator.
